AF Group Director, Loss Control Specialty and Multiline in Lansing, Michigan

Direct and implement the loss control multiline operations for the organization. This position will be responsible for profit results and ensuring profit goals are met, through effective servicing and risk improvement of customers and classes of business. In addition, this position will maintain the quality control policies per loss control standards and exercise broad discretion and judgment based on loss control guidelines. RESPONSIBILITIES/TASKS: * Align and support Loss Control activities to help the organization and enterprise achieve established goals within multiline operations. * Direct loss control policy/procedures and monitor compliance. * Responsible for the loss control audit process. Evaluates the quality of work and adherence to corporate standards. * Direct loss control activities including: customer satisfaction, quality control process (file reviews), achievement of department and organizational goals and targets, and promoting overall business growth. * Oversee compliance and ensure jurisdictional issues are met or corrected. * Provide expert consultation to staff members regarding specific account service and risk acceptability issues. * Partner with leadership from business development, claims and underwriting to address individual account issues and direction of the Company to meet goals. Intervene to correct issues affecting customer satisfaction or those affecting profitability. * Oversee the development, maintenance and implementation of department workflows and procedural issues to manage the effective flow of business. Direct appropriate resources to achieve goals. * Provide vision, leadership, planning, project coordination and management for the development of a cost-effective department. * Represent company in community and industry, programs and conferences. * Participate in the development of programs as a strategic partner that supports the Company plan. * Participate in development of annual departmental budget, monitor budget and identify budget discrepancies. Research cause and make recommendations. * Responsibility for balancing workload to optimize the effectiveness of the department. DIRECTION EXERCISED: Directly supervises exempt and non-exempt staff in accordance with company policies and applicable Federal and State Laws. Responsibilities include but are not limited to effectively interviewing, hiring and training employees; planning, assigning and directing work; appraising performance; rewarding and counseling employees; addressing complaints and resolving problems; supporting and encouraging the engagement process. This position description identifies the responsibilities and tasks typically associated with the performance of the position. Other relevant essential functions may be required. EMPLOYMENT QUALIFICATIONS: EDUCATION: Bachelor's degree in occupational/industrial safety or related field required. Master's preferred. Continuous learning required, as defined by the Company's learning philosophy. Certification, or progress toward, highly preferred and encouraged. EXPERIENCE: Ten years of progressive responsibility in a loss control environment with demonstrated technical knowledge which provides the necessary skills, knowledge and abilities. Five years management or supervisory experience in a related field required. Experience within the workers compensation and multiline insurance industry highly preferred.
